Clerk Offices in Henry County, Ohio keep public records for a county or local government, including permits. Clerks may be responsible for filing and issuing Henry County permits, including building permits, land use permits, access permits, utility permits, and special event permits. These permits allow property owners and residents to conduct demolitions and renovations, host temporary events, reserve public property, or conduct land development upgrades. They may also show whether a building meets fire and Henry County building codes and include the name, date, and purpose of the permit. The Clerk Office provides information on how to apply for a permit or how to check if a permit is valid, and their permit records are typically available online.

Building Departments in Henry County, Ohio create and enforce building codes to ensure that buildings are safe. They also review and approve building plans, enforce zoning rules, and issue Henry County building permits. These building permits may be required for renovations, demolition, repairs, land development, and other construction projects. Permits can show if a building meets fire codes and other building regulations, demonstrate whether a building is safe to occupy, and they can also be used to prove that a construction project has a valid permit. Building Departments provide information on which projects require a permit, how to apply for a Henry County permit, and the rules for receiving a permit. They may also provide searchable databases of approved building permits on their websites.
